Pixiu (貔貅) have always been regarded as Feng Shui auspicious celestial animal that possessed mystical powers capable of drawing and attracting Cai Qi (財氣wealth luck), either windfall or direct.
Chinese coins have a lot of significance in feng shui culture. One of the most common uses is for attracting the energy of wealth and money as well as for protection and good luck.
